staging: comedi: adl_pci9111: remove pci9111_software_trigger macro
authorH Hartley Sweeten dev <hartleys@visionengravers.com>
Tue, 11 Sep 2012 02:02:20 +0000 (19:02 -0700)
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>
Tue, 11 Sep 2012 03:08:01 +0000 (20:08 -0700)
This macro relies on a local variable having a specific name.

Signed-off-by: H Hartley Sweeten <hsweeten@visionengravers.com>
Cc: Ian Abbott <abbotti@mev.co.uk>
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
drivers/staging/comedi/drivers/adl_pci9111.c

index ad683a78f3fc90f666453946d9bad1bb9f87478e..78c3a89bfdd6328f0b9ee1007b7f8d1ed60432bf 100644 (file)
@@ -101,7 +101,7 @@ TODO:
 #define PCI9111_RANGE_STATUS_REG                       0x08
 #define PCI9111_REGISTER_TRIGGER_MODE_CONTROL          0x0A
 #define PCI9111_REGISTER_AD_MODE_INTERRUPT_READBACK    0x0A
-#define PCI9111_REGISTER_SOFTWARE_TRIGGER              0x0E
+#define PCI9111_SOFTWARE_TRIGGER_REG                   0x0E
 #define PCI9111_REGISTER_INTERRUPT_CONTROL             0x0C
 #define PCI9111_8254_BASE_REG                          0x40
 #define PCI9111_REGISTER_INTERRUPT_CLEAR               0x48
@@ -149,9 +149,6 @@ TODO:
 #define pci9111_interrupt_clear() \
        outb(0, dev->iobase + PCI9111_REGISTER_INTERRUPT_CLEAR)
 
-#define pci9111_software_trigger() \
-       outb(0, dev->iobase + PCI9111_REGISTER_SOFTWARE_TRIGGER)
-
 #define pci9111_fifo_reset() do { \
        outb(PCI9111_FFEN_SET_FIFO_ENABLE, \
                dev->iobase + PCI9111_REGISTER_INTERRUPT_CONTROL); \
@@ -853,7 +850,8 @@ static int pci9111_ai_insn_read(struct comedi_device *dev,
        pci9111_fifo_reset();
 
        for (i = 0; i < insn->n; i++) {
-               pci9111_software_trigger();
+               /* Generate a software trigger */
+               outb(0, dev->iobase + PCI9111_SOFTWARE_TRIGGER_REG);
 
                timeout = PCI9111_AI_INSTANT_READ_TIMEOUT;